Cerrado Gold Corp (CERT) —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io

Latest as of March 2026: 0.05x

Cerrado Gold Corp (CERT) has a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io of 0.05x as of March 2026, meaning its operating cash flow of CA$17.21 Million could theoretically repay 0% of its total liabilities (CA$336.95 Million) in one year. Annual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io for Cerrado Gold Corp (2021–2025)

Year-by-year debt coverage analysis for Cerrado Gold Corp. For market capitalisation and broader financial context, see Cerrado Gold Corp market capitalisation.

Year CF-to-Debt Ratio Operating CF (CAD) Total Liabilities YoY Change
2025 0.19x CA$56.18 Million CA$295.89 Million ▲ +235.7%
2024 0.06x CA$10.72 Million CA$189.57 Million ▼ -63.3%
2023 0.15x CA$34.80 Million CA$225.94 Million ▲ +51.3%
2022 0.10x CA$15.20 Million CA$149.29 Million ▲ +43.4%
2021 0.07x CA$6.72 Million CA$94.69 Million
Cash Flow-to-Debt Ratio = Operating Cash Flow / Total Liabilities. Higher is better for debt service capacity.
